The most widely used mechanical pencil lead size is 0.5mm, which strikes the best balance between line precision and durability for everyday writing. However, the "right" size depends entirely on your use case: 0.3mm excels in technical drafting and fine detail work, while 0.7mm and 0.9mm are better suited for casual writing, sketching, or filling in larger areas. Understanding how each size performs in real scenarios will help you make the most informed choice.
Mechanical pencil leads are manufactured in several standardized diameters. Each size has distinct physical characteristics that directly influence line width, writing feel, and how often the lead breaks. The table below summarizes the most common sizes available on the market:
| Lead Size (mm) | Line Width | Break Resistance | Primary Use |
|---|---|---|---|
| 0.2mm | Ultra-fine | Very Low | Extremely fine technical detail |
| 0.3mm | Fine | Low | Technical drawing, precise annotation |
| 0.5mm | Medium-fine | Medium | General writing, note-taking, exams |
| 0.7mm | Medium | High | Casual writing, journaling, forms |
| 0.9mm | Medium-thick | Very High | Sketching, bold lines, outdoor use |
| 1.3mm / 2.0mm | Thick | Excellent | Art sketching, carpentry, drafting |
The 0.3mm lead produces lines as fine as 0.25–0.35mm in actual width, making it the preferred choice for engineering diagrams, architectural drawings, and dense mathematical notation. The narrowness allows multiple lines to fit in tight spaces without visual overlap — a critical requirement when annotating circuit schematics or filling in small grid squares.
The tradeoff is fragility. Because the graphite core is so thin, 0.3mm leads break easily under lateral pressure, particularly when writing at low angles or on textured paper. Writers who grip their pencil tightly or press hard will find themselves snapping leads frequently. It is best reserved for deliberate, controlled strokes rather than fast note-taking.
0.5mm is the global best-selling lead size, and for good reason. It produces a clean, consistent line suitable for most handwriting styles, handles moderate writing pressure without snapping, and is compatible with the widest variety of mechanical pencils. Most standard ruled notebooks — with line spacings of 6–8mm — pair naturally with 0.5mm leads.
For students taking fast lecture notes or professionals drafting written documents, 0.5mm offers the ideal compromise: fine enough to write legibly in small spaces, yet durable enough to survive continuous writing sessions. It also accepts the broadest range of hardness grades (from 4H to 2B), giving writers more control over darkness and texture.

Writers who press firmly, have larger handwriting, or prioritize a smooth, uninterrupted writing flow should consider 0.7mm or 0.9mm leads. The larger graphite core means significantly fewer breaks during use — roughly 3 to 4 times more resistant to snapping compared to 0.3mm leads under equivalent pressure. This makes them particularly practical for left-handed writers, young students still developing fine motor control, and anyone writing on rough or recycled paper.
The 0.9mm size is especially common in the United States, where it is frequently marketed alongside wide-ruled notebooks. It mimics the feel of a traditional wooden pencil more closely than finer leads, which many casual users prefer for comfort over long sessions.
Lead diameter and hardness grade work together to define a lead's performance. A 0.5mm HB lead and a 0.5mm 2B lead are the same physical width but will produce very different results — the 2B leaves a darker, smudgier mark while the HB is lighter and more resistant to smearing. The table below illustrates how hardness grades interact with common use cases:
| Hardness Grade | Darkness | Smudge Tendency | Ideal For |
|---|---|---|---|
| 2H / H | Light | Very Low | Technical drafting, precise line work |
| HB / F | Medium | Low | Everyday writing, note-taking |
| B | Dark | Medium | Smooth writing, light-handed writers |
| 2B / 3B | Very Dark | High | Artistic shading, expressive sketching |
For most general note-taking, HB in 0.5mm remains the single most versatile combination available. Writers focused on sketching may prefer a B or 2B in 0.7mm for richer tonal variation without excessive fragility.
Lead size does not exist in isolation — the paper surface amplifies or mitigates the differences between sizes. On smooth, coated paper (such as premium notebook paper rated 90g/m² or above), finer leads like 0.3mm and 0.5mm perform at their best, delivering crisp, clean lines with minimal drag. The graphite lays down evenly without catching on paper fibers.
On standard copy paper or rough-textured surfaces, finer leads face greater resistance. Micro-abrasions in the paper grain act like tiny sawblades against a narrow graphite tip, accelerating wear and increasing the risk of breakage. In these environments, stepping up to 0.7mm or 0.9mm significantly improves durability and writing consistency.

Beyond the conventional range, 1.3mm and 2.0mm leads serve specialized purposes. These larger formats are common in leadholder-style pencils used by artists, carpenters, and industrial designers. The 2.0mm size in particular can be sharpened to a fine point using a dedicated lead pointer, giving artists the flexibility to draw both broad strokes and detailed lines from the same tool.
Woodworking and construction applications often favor 2.0mm leads in thick carpenter's pencils because the leads resist snapping when marking rough lumber. In these contexts, durability and visibility matter far more than line precision, making wider leads the obvious choice.
Use the guide below as a fast decision-making tool when selecting lead size for a specific task:
| Your Situation | Recommended Size | Suggested Grade |
|---|---|---|
| General daily writing / note-taking | 0.5mm | HB |
| Engineering / technical drawing | 0.3mm | H or 2H |
| Standardized test-taking (bubble sheets) | 0.7mm | HB or B |
| Artistic sketching and shading | 0.7mm or 0.9mm | B or 2B |
| Children or heavy-handed writers | 0.9mm | HB |
| Professional illustration / fine art | 2.0mm | B to 4B |
